Why Do Cosmetic Brands Choose Aluminum Cosmetic Tubes?
Key reasons include:
- Excellent barrier properties: Aluminum prevents oxygen and light penetration, reducing oxidation and degradation of active ingredients.
- Product integrity and hygiene: Tubes can collapse as product is dispensed, limiting air intake and contamination.
- Compatibility with active formulations: When paired with proper internal coating, aluminum tubes are suitable for many sensitive or high-efficacy formulations.
- Premium and professional positioning: Aluminum packaging is often associated with pharmaceutical, dermocosmetic, and professional skincare products.
- Sustainability advantages: Aluminum is infinitely recyclable without loss of material quality.
Key Specifications That Matter When Choosing Aluminum Cosmetic Tubes
1. Tube Diameter and Capacity
Common diameters range from 13.5 mm to 40 mm, with capacities typically between 5 ml and 100 ml.
- Smaller diameters are often used for eye creams, spot treatments, or samples.
- Larger diameters are suitable for facial creams, body care, or professional-use products.
2. Internal Coating (lacquering)
Internal coating is a critical factor for aluminum cosmetic tubes. Its purpose is to:
- Prevent direct contact between aluminum and the formulation
- Maintain product stability and safety
- Ensure chemical compatibility with active ingredients

Aluminum Cosmetic Tubes vs Other Tube Materials
When choosing tube packaging, cosmetic brands often compare aluminum tubes with plastic or laminated tubes.
Aluminum Tubes
- Best barrier protection
- Premium and professional appearance
- Fully recyclable
- Require proper coating compatibility
Plastic Tubes
- Flexible design options
- Lower material cost
- Higher permeability to oxygen and gases
Laminated Tubes
- Balanced barrier properties
- Suitable for complex graphics
- Less recyclable depending on structure
Aluminum cosmetic tubes are typically chosen when formulation protection and brand positioning outweigh cost considerations.
Typical Cosmetic Applications for Aluminum Tubes
Aluminum cosmetic tubes are particularly suitable for:
- Skincare creams and lotions
- Dermocosmetic and medical beauty products
- Ointments and treatment gels
- Products with active or sensitive ingredients
- Professional-use or premium cosmetic lines
They are less commonly used for products requiring repeated air exposure or extremely high flexibility.

How to Evaluate the Quality of Aluminum Cosmetic Tubes
High-quality aluminum cosmetic tubes typically demonstrate:
- Uniform wall thickness
- Reliable internal coating adhesion
- Consistent nozzle and threading precision
- Stable printing and surface finishes
Quality evaluation should include visual inspection, mechanical testing, and formulation compatibility testing.
